Picked this up at the weekend - carboot sale - Marin Bear Valley - 40 notes - completely original and pretty much unused.
There's a guy who is at the carboot that I go to occasionally who obviously has a deal with the local tip as he always has loads of BSOs in varying states of repair.....of all the times I've seen him I've never spotted anything worth buying - until Sunday.
I haggled him down to £40 - it was clear under the muck and cobwebs that it hadn't had much use. My original intention was to buy it and part it out, keeping some of the original Marin bits for use on some of my projects, but it's so original and in such good nick that I just can't do it. All the Marin lite kit is present....the saddle/seatpost/tyres/bottle cage and even the original pedals and foam grips. It even has the crap plastic spoke protector on the rear wheel - and it isn't cracked!
It was the first proper mountain bike that I owned, and is probably in better nick than the 1 yr old example I bought in '94 from Madgetts in Diss, so it also has huge nostalgic value for me....all the more reason to keep it complete.
So Sunday afternoon was spent in the garden, in the sunshine, stripping the bike down to its component parts and thoroughly cleaning, de-greasing, re-greasing, removing rust from bolt heads/spokes etc.....the only bits to get thrown away were the bar end plugs as they were really scuffed up.
